authentication-key
Syntax
Hierarchy Level
Release Information
Statement introduced before Junos OS Release 7.4.
Statement introduced in Junos OS 11.3 for the QFX Series.
Description
Configure a Virtual Router Redundancy Protocol (VRRP) IPv4 authentication key. You also must specify a VRRP authentication scheme by including the authentication-type statement.
All routers in the VRRP group must use the same authentication scheme and password.
![]() | Note: When VRRPv3 is enabled, the authentication-type and authentication-key statements cannot be configured for any VRRP groups. |
Options
key—Authentication password. For simple authentication, it can be 1 through 8 characters long. For Message Digest 5 (MD5) authentication, it can be 1 through 16 characters long. If you include spaces, enclose all characters in quotation marks (“ ”).
Required Privilege Level
interface—To view this statement in the configuration.
interface-control—To add this statement to the configuration.
